WAPPINGERS FALLS – Nicole “Snooki” Polizzi, the star of MTV’s Jersey Shore, is coming home for Snooki Night at Dutchess Stadium on Sept. 8. The Renegades are celebrating Snooki with a bobblehead, specialty jersey, and an exclusive VIP meet-and-greet with the Marlboro native.

Snooki Night is presented by The Snooki Shop, Nicole’s chain of stores with three locations, including in Beacon, New York. Prior to her massive success in television and business, Nicole was a member of the Renegades family as a gameday employee at Dutchess Stadium.

Nicole “Snooki” Polizzi

“We are so excited to be bringing Nicole back to her hometown team this summer,” said Tyson Jeffers, General Manager of the Renegades. “She is one of the biggest personalities to come to Dutchess Stadium, and we are happy to be celebrating her success.”

In addition to Snooki Night, the Renegades’ 66-game home schedule features another jam-packed slate of promotional nights, with a unique theme at every home game. The Renegades have 21 giveaways and 10 special appearances planned for the season.

Additionally, the Renegades are rolling out a re-vamped weekly promotional schedule, featuring new promotions like T-Shirt Tuesdays presented by Heritage Financial Credit Union, where the first 1,000 fans through the gates receive a unique Renegades t-shirt for each of the nine Tuesday games throughout the season.

Also new for the 2023 season is Dollar Dog Thursdays presented by Sahlen’s, where fans can enjoy $1 Sahlen’s Hot Dogs during every Thursday home game. The Renegades have also teamed up with Hannaford Supermarkets to present three Kids Eat Free games throughout the season. The first 250 kids 12 & under through the gates will receive a voucher for a hot dog, chips, and soft drink.

“There has been a lot of progress made since the end of the 2022 season, and we are excited to showcase that to all our fans through our promotional schedule,” said Jeffers. “I’m personally excited that we are having the most giveaway nights in the history of the Renegades, and I can’t wait for our fans to share in the excitement and packing the park.”

Previously announced in November, the Renegades have 21 fireworks shows planned for the 2023 season. Fireworks shows will be hosted after every Friday home game, every Saturday home game from June through September, along with a special Super Fireworks Show on July 3 to celebrate Independence Day.
